For those of you that weren’t as blessed as I was growing up right next to arguably, the greatest lake in America, Lake Michigan, let me explain what you’re looking at. As most bodies of water do in the winter in the midwest, they ice over. While smaller lakes will completely ice over and will become safe enough to snowmobile, ski, and snowshoe over, Lake Michigan is quite large. It’s not like crazy large, it isn’t even the largest of the Great Lakes (Superior obvi holds that title), but you can’t see to the other side. Except sometime on a REALLY clear night in the summer you can see the lights of Chicago reflected off the water which is really cool in itself.

Why I’m telling you all this is, because its so big Michigan doesn’t freeze all the way over and waves continue to crash all winter long. Thus making those mountains of snow you see in the background. The beginning of the water is probably about 15 feet behind me, its honestly really hard to tell even in real life where the ground stops and the water begins so you really have to be careful if you take the risk of walking out on the ice.
